The Harvest Fruit Fiber™ Pocket Notebook is a genuinely sustainable companion for all your quick notes and thoughts on the go. Its cover is uniquely crafted from recycled organic fruit fibers, collected from materials like kiwi, citrus, hazelnut, or almond, giving it a distinctive, eco-conscious texture and story. Inside, this compact notebook features 40 lined pages made of 100% recycled, heavy-weight paper. The durable center-sewn binding ensures flexibility and longevity, making this notebook a perfect promotional item for brands committed to green initiatives and daily functionality.
